0.介绍 本测试是为了验证这篇文章中提到的DPDK的NUMA感知特性。 简单来说,在ovs+dpdk+qemu的环境中,一个虚拟机牵涉到的内存共有三部分: DPDK为vHost User设备分配的Device tracking memory OVS为网络通信分配 ...
本文描述了 vHost User NUMA感知 的概念,该特性的测试表现,以及该特性为ovs dpdk带来的性能提升。本文的目标受众是那些希望了解ovs dpdk底层细节的人,如果你正在使用ovs dpdk在NUMA host上配置虚拟化平台,使用vHost User类型的port作为guest的虚拟网络配置,那么本文或许会给你一些优化性能的灵感。 注意:在本文成文之际,vHost User N ...
2017-06-28 15:54 0 1791 推荐指数:
0.介绍 本测试是为了验证这篇文章中提到的DPDK的NUMA感知特性。 简单来说,在ovs+dpdk+qemu的环境中,一个虚拟机牵涉到的内存共有三部分: DPDK为vHost User设备分配的Device tracking memory OVS为网络通信分配 ...
1: DPDK(Data Plane Development Kit)是一组快速处理数据包的开发平台及接口。有intel主导开发,主要基于Linux系统,用于快速数据包处理的函数库与驱动集合,可以极大提高数据处理性能和吞吐量,提高数据平面应用程序的工作效率。 DPDK的作用:在数据平面应用中 ...
本文主体内容译于[DPDK社区文档],但并没有逐字翻译,在原文的基础上进行了一些调整,增加了对TSS分类器的详细阐述。 1. 概览 本文描述了OVS+DPDK中的包分类器(datapath classifier -- aka dpcls)的设计与实现思路。本文的内容主要牵涉到分类器对封包 ...
://docs.openvswitch.org/en/latest/topics/dpdk/vhost-user/ ...
原创翻译,转载请注明出处。 vhost库实现了一个用户空间的virtio net server,允许用户直接处理virtio ring队列。换句话说,它让用户可以从VM virtio网络设备读取或写入数据包,为了达到这个目的,vhost库应该可以: 访问客户虚拟机内存,对于QEMU ...
译<容器网络中OVS-DPDK的性能> 本文来自对Performance of OVS-DPDK in Container Networks的翻译。 概要——网络功能虚拟化(Network Function Virtualization,VFV)是一种突出的(prominent ...
虚拟机 ovs 现在Open vSwitch主要由三个部分组成: ovsdb-server:OpenFlow本身被设计成网络数据包的一种处理流程,它没有考虑软件交换机的配 置,例如配置QoS ...
gdb了ovs的代码,发现是 dpdk的imiss计数在不断的丢包。 看了ovs-openvswitchd的日志,重启时发现如下行: 开启debug 重装新版dpdk 1. 编译dpdk 2. 编译ovs ...